Masterpiece Cake Shop, New Transgender Cake Case

Jack Phillips of Masterpiece Cake Shop is back in court after refusing to bake a pink cake with blue frosting to celebrate a gender transition. The hosts note that the request was made on the same day the Supreme Court took up Phillips' previous case involving a same-sex wedding cake, suggesting the litigation is a targeted "setup."

Supreme Court Masterpiece Cakeshop Ruling and Artistic Freedom

The Supreme Court ruled 7-2 in favor of Colorado baker Jack Phillips, who refused to create a custom cake for a same-sex wedding. The ruling was described as "narrow," focusing on the hostility shown by the Colorado Civil Rights Commission toward Phillips' religious beliefs. The hosts discuss the distinction between selling a pre-made product and being forced to perform "creative labor" on demand.
